Beijing Lays Out Tasks Toward Becoming a Model City for Global Digital Economy

来源:Organizing_Committee      
发布日期:2021-02-23

Beijing Municipal Bureau of Economy and Information Technology recently released the work plan for developing the “Two Zones.” The plan sets annual targets of introducing more than 20 industrial projects and platform projects, including cutting-edge and innovative projects, foreign-funded projects, capital-intensive projects and those that can stimulate industry growth, with the annual investment of more than RMB 10 billion, to create a new ecosystem for digital economy.


The plan lists several tasks and measures. For example, Beijing will accelerate its efforts to expand the coverage of the 5G network, actively promote the access network development for the gigabit fixed-line network, take the lead in realizing targeted coverage of 5G network and full coverage of gigabit fixed-network in the pilot free trade zone, assist enterprises in applying for dedicated access to international Internet data, build satellite network infrastructure, and advance the construction of intelligent and reliable digital infrastructure.


At the same time, the city will promote cross-border and cross-sector openness in digital economy, and actively open up the Internet information sector. It will open the domestic virtual private network business to foreign investors (with the foreign share ratio capped at 50%) and lift the limits on the foreign share ratio in information service business (only for application stores). At the same time, it will promote Zhongguancun Software Park, Jinzhan International Cooperation Service Area and China (Hebei) Pilot Free Trade Zone Daxing Airport Area to formulate plans for cross-border data flow and pilot cross-border data flow projects in different sectors with different priorities.

Beijing will open its market wider, in particular to world-leading enterprises and high-end industries and projects in digital economy, to promote its high-level openness in these fields. It will produce a number of major institutional innovations and industry cultivation models that are replicable and widely applicable to unleash the vitality of the export-oriented economy, and build Beijing into a pioneer in digital economy with global influence and a clustering zone for high-end industries, and a model city for global digital economy.

The 2020 China International Fair for Trade in Services (CIFTIS), themed on “Global Services, Shared Prosperity”, was held in Beijing from September 4 to 9, 2020. At the 2020 Summit Forum on Trends and Latest Developments of Digital Trade, Ji Lin, Secretary of the Party Leadership Group and Chairman of Beijing Municipal Committee of the Chinese People’s Political Consultative Conference (CPPCC), called for attention to the ongoing digital boom driven by the new-generation information and communication technologies, the expanding digital industries, and the growing momentum of industry digitalization, which together have worked to turn the digital economy and digital trade into new engines of the world economy. In particular, the COVID-19 pandemic has profoundly changed the way we work and live, and added to uncertainties facing economic and trade growth across the world. On the other hand, online shopping and online education have seen rapid growth, and digital solutions and digital trade have become more and more common. They have injected new momentum and opened up new space for economic recovery, changed our consumption behavior and lifestyles, and pushed us closer to the digital globalization era with digital trade at the core. We should make the best of the new technology boom and digital economy to accelerate the development of new business forms and new models represented by digital trade, and create new growth points for economic and social development.

Beijing Municipal Party Committee and the People’s Government of Beijing Municipality jointly issued Several Opinions on Accelerating the Fostering of New Business Forms and New Models to Promote the High-quality Development of Beijing’s Economy and five supporting documents on June 10, 2020, Mr. Ji noted. The Opinions introduced practical measures to foster new business forms and new models and useful policy support plans centering on new infrastructure, new scenarios, new types of consumption, new opening-up and new services. In the future, Beijing will further accelerate the development of high-quality digital trade demonstration areas, and build digital trade pilot zones relying on the National Digital Service Export Base of Zhongguancun Software Park, Jinzhan International Cooperation Service Area and China (Hebei) Pilot Free Trade Zone Daxing Airport Area. No effort will be spared to promote blockchain, artificial intelligence and big data and other technologies to fuel production and trade, foster a number of leading and unicorn enterprises in digital economy with global influence and strong market presence, so as to build a sustained, stable, open, and prosperous global digital trading system.
